At present, there are no direct flights from New York City to Porto.
However, there are several flights from LGA to OPO with a stopover.
Select a stopover airport from the list below to see which airlines operate flights from LGA to OPO, and to see what flight schedules are available.
Unfortunately, there are no airlines that cover the full route (with 1 stopover) from New York City LGA to Porto OPO at this moment.
All flights from New York City to Porto are operated by a combination of multiple carriers, which are listed below:
Unfortunately, there are no alliances that cover the full route (with 1 stopover) from New York City LGA to Porto OPO at this moment.
You can fly the full journey from LGA to OPO in either Economy or Business Class. Premium Economy and First Class are not available on this route, at least not on the full route with just 1 stopover.
At this moment, it is not possible to cover the full route from New York City to Porto (with 1 stopover) with one specific type of aircraft. All flights from New York City to Porto are operated by a combination of multiple aircraft types.
The distance between New York City and Porto is 3,318 miles (5,340 kilometers).
However, because there are no direct flights between LGA and OPO, the distance of the full journey varies between 3,318 and 3,859 miles (or 5,340 and 6,210 kilometers), depending on your stopover airport.
Flights from New York City to Porto take from 7 hours and 36 minutes up to 8 hours and 38 minutes, depending on your stopover airport.
Please note that these times refer to the actual flight times, excluding the stopover time in between connecting flights, as this depends on your stopover airport as well as your date(s) of travel.
